Company Law Reform1 June 2005
The DTI published its White Paper on Company Law Reform in March this year.
This Bill aims to modernise the law so that it reflects modern business needs.
In its current state the Bill is too weak on addressing the needs of communities and the environment.
Companies currently exist to make money for shareholders. This means that profits often come before:
- The environment
- Human rights
- Employee rights
Friends of the Earth is working with the Corporate Responsibility coalition (CORE) to make sure that these concerns are noted by the Government.
Specifically we are campaigning for the following changes:
- Company Directors
Must minimise the negative impacts of their business and put things right if they go wrong. - Business
Must involve and benefit all stakeholders - not just shareholders.
